Institution Overview & Legacy

The MFR de Guilliers, situated in the heart of the Brittany region in France, stands as a cornerstone of vocational education within the agricultural and animal science sectors. As a Maison Familiale Rurale, the institution operates on a unique pedagogical model that emphasizes the alternation between classroom-based theoretical instruction and immersive professional internships. This dual-track approach ensures that students are not merely passive recipients of information but active participants in the industry. The institution maintains a rigorous academic standing, focusing on the intersection of animal welfare, professional ethics, and technical proficiency. Academic Programs & Breeding & Genetics

The curriculum at MFR de Guilliers is meticulously designed to provide a comprehensive understanding of canine and feline biology. Central to their offerings is the Bac Pro Canin et Félin, a program that delves deep into the intricacies of animal reproduction, health monitoring, and behavioral science. Students are introduced to the fundamental principles of genetics, learning how to select for health, temperament, and conformation while avoiding the pitfalls of inbreeding. Furthermore, the institution integrates specialized training such as the ACACED certification, which is mandatory for those working with companion animals in France.
